React stepzilla formik. In this example, a register panel is simulated using Formik.
React stepzilla formik Start using react-stepzilla in your project by <Formik> is a component that helps you with building forms. 0-rc. ; Add formik. 1 Step1; 2 Step2; 3 Step3; 4 Install the react-stepzilla library using npm or yarn: npm install react-stepzilla --save # or yarn add react-stepzilla. 11 which has 5,446 weekly downloads and 121 GitHub stars vs. Introduction. values[name] to value attribute on each input element. React StepZilla是一个基于React的多步骤向导组件,它能够将多个React组件按步骤顺序展示,适用于需要逐步收集用户数据的场景。 无论是简单的文本输入还是复杂的数据表单,React A react multi-step, wizard component for managing data collection via forms and sub components. Example. It uses a render props pattern made popular by libraries like React Motion and React Router. To simplify this process, the Formik library provides an intuitive solution for building forms in Mar 13, 2025 · Formik is the world's most popular open source form library for React and React Native. It basically lets you throw a bunch of react components at it (data forms, text / html components etc) and it will Multi-step Wizard Component For React – stepzilla. I have used Stepzilla formwizard form loading fine, but I want to form validation and form data post api call in this code how to My team about to start a feature that needs a multi-step form in a modal. Validation can be done in between user inputs, and an arbitrary submit Oct 5, 2022 · Formik sure is one of the most popular open source form library for React. Now my question is how do I upload the image from local machine and save it to the database and also displaying it in the profile page imp Apr 20, 2020 · Tutorial built with React 16. – CokoBWare. Form validation is an important part of developing robust and user-friendly web applications. This file The values are determined by the white or black states and the onChange props use setWhite or setBlack to set said states. This example is similar to the regular horizontal stepper, except steps are no longer automatically set to disabled={true} based on the activeStep prop. Steps Component For React. action: a URL or function. g. Add a comment | 8 . For checkboxes add defaultChecked={formik. In this component i am validating the input data Step1. This utility is available to Class based component and Hooks components. Without Jan 10, 2025 · Reducing boilerplate. import React from 'react'; import StepZilla from 'react Add formik. Base - Vanilla. Start using react-stepzilla in your project by Formik And Yup Introduction. react-steps 0. October 7, 2016 Others, React. The code above is very explicit about exactly what Formik is doing. A react multi-step, wizard component for managing data collection via forms and sub components. Other Example Implementations. 1 and Formik 2. Below is my formik form: React-Stepzilla 提供了一个简单但功能强大的工具,用于构建引人入胜且用户友好的多步向导。无论你是新手开发者还是经验丰富的专业人士,它都能帮助你快速实现复杂的引导流程。现在就 Comparing trends for react-stepper-horizontal 1. jumpToStep(2) will jump to your 3rd step Mar 14, 2025 · React hooks and components for hassle-free form validation. You signed in with another tab or window. As JavaScript Formik is a small library that helps you with the 3 most annoying parts: Getting values in and out of form state Validation and error messages Handling form Sep 20, 2023 · Formik is an open-source library in ReactJS that helps relieve common pain points among developers. Latest version: 7. I added completely new files with different content. React + Google Maps + Markers + Typescript. To be able to See more examples below. Dec 26, 2023. 2, last published: 4 years ago. Print the Formik. Formik started by expanding on this little higher order component by Brent Jackson, some naming conventions from Redux-Form, and (most recently) the render props approach Tutorial built with React 16. But I wanted to update a specific form field if props in the redux store change. The goal of Formik is to standardize input components and the form Mar 13, 2025 · Before we start <FastField /> is meant for performance optimization. It helps with the three most annoying parts: Getting values in and out each component step can expose a local isValidated method that will be invoked during runtime by StepZilla to determine if we can go to next step. I have tried: const steps = [ {name: 'Step 1', component: <PaginationPage1 showNavigat Como crear formularios dinámicos con React + Formik + Yup [TypeScript] Crear formularios es algo básico en la creación de aplicaciones web. However, to save you Apr 6, 2022 · T oday’s article will demonstrate how to develop a login form in react js using formik. md at master · tcisse/react-stepzilla-stepper A react multi-step, wizard component for managing data collection via forms and sub components. 4. js: Next. react-stepper (forked) using bs-stepper, materialize-stepper, react, react-dom, react-form-stepper, react-scripts, react-step, react-stepzilla react-stepper (forked) Edit the code to make changes . With its seamless integration with the powerful Formik library, you'll be building forms faster and more efficiently than ever before. 6 which has 82 weekly downloads and 1 GitHub stars vs. I have initialized all the form values from a state. 0. Here are the issues. However, you really do not need to use it until you do. Start using react-stepzilla in your project by I'm working with a react form validation using Yup along with Formik. However, to save you time, A react multi-step, wizard component for managing data collection via forms and sub components. Only proceed if you are familiar with how React's I also need this feature, in my opinion is the point that makes better this library compared to others. Formik is one of the greatest react js packages available for quickly creating forms. 1. With Mar 20, 2023 · Form building in React can be complex and time-consuming, requiring state management, validation, and error handling. this. Reload to refresh your session. If you know React, and you know a bit Non-linear. HTMLElement<any> => void) When you are not using a custom component and you need to access the underlying DOM node created by Field (e. PrimeReact components can be easily used/integrated with Formik. Start using react-stepzilla in your project by I have created small application in reactjs. React A react multi-step, wizard component for managing data collection via forms and sub components. However, because of differences between ReactDOM's and React Native's handling of forms and text input, there Upto what level customizations can be done ? For an example: Styling the step name Adding custom previous and next buttons A react multi-step, wizard component for managing data collection via forms and sub components. e. 4. We have used React-Stepzilla in the past and I didn't strongly dislike it, but we haven't re-assessed in a while Get ready to take your form-building game to the next level with this revolutionary React component. How to get value as number from react I have five steps on react stepzilla but on first step I wanted to hide next button. js in your components/ directory. Props <form> supports all common element props. Latest version: 4. These forms will take advantage of the Material UI component library MUI, the May 15, 2019 · I am designing a profile page for my site using ReactJS. We will initialize our state with an empty object. to use this feature, you need to implement a isValidated()method in your react step See more Mar 13, 2025 · Formik is a small group of React components and hooks for building forms in React and React Native. Start using react-stepzilla in your project by T oday’s article will demonstrate how to develop a login form in react js using formik. It takes care of the repetitive annoying stuff, and helps us get a form up and running within minutes — Dec 14, 2024 · This is a reusable and scalable React component based on the Formik library. It provides a higher-level API that abstracts away the complexities of form state management, validation, and submission. Start using react-stepzilla in your project by innerRef. react-js-stepper 1. Create a new file named StepForm. In React, developers frequently rely on powerful To submit a form in Formik, you need to somehow fire off the provided handleSubmit(e) or submitForm prop. Si tienes alguna aplicación en la cual debes crear y A react multi-step, wizard component for managing data collection via forms and sub components. Start using react-stepzilla in your project by A React multi-step/wizard component for sequential data collection - react-stepzilla-stepper/README. 1. You signed out in another tab or window. <StepZilla steps={steps} showNavigation={false} /> Not A React multi-step/wizard component for sequential data collection - newbreedofgeek/react-stepzilla What I see from your code is DatePicker is not inside of Formik. handleChange to onChange attribute on each input element. 1 import React from A react multi-step, wizard component for managing data collection via forms and sub components. 3 which has 11,435 weekly downloads and 135 GitHub stars vs. Start using react-stepzilla in your project by A react multi-step, wizard component for managing data collection via forms and sub components. to call By staying within the core React framework and away from magic, Formik makes debugging, testing, and reasoning about your forms a breeze. each component step can expose a local isValidatedmethod that will be invoked during runtime by StepZilla to determine if we can go to next step. 0, last published: 2 years ago. Start using react-stepzilla in your project by react-stepper (forked) using bs-stepper, materialize-stepper, react, react-dom, react-form-stepper, react-scripts, react-step, react-stepzilla react-stepper (forked) Edit the code to make changes and see it instantly in the preview Reducing boilerplate. There is a react-select element in the form which needs to be validated as well. Start using react-stepzilla in your project by Multiple Input Fields. js This is a quick example of how to Mar 14, 2025 · This example demonstrates how to use Formik in its most basic way. If you know React, and you know a bit about forms, you know Formik! Adoptable. i18n - Internationalization and localization. resetForm(); this worked for me. In order for the Formik values to reflect the change in state, I needed to call a more robust @arifsohail showNavigation is a setting for the entire StepZilla configuration. You can't use it for individual steps. Since form Storing numbers as initial values in formik, react-final-form, react-hook-form. Add formik. in 2023 formik. Commented Dec 15, 2020 at 21:15. When a URL is passed to action the form will behave like the HTML form component. By adding validationSchema it will not go to the next step, unless the entries are validated, You Mar 13, 2025 · Props Reference Props Formik render methods and props. How to align right the value of react NumberFormat. 6 which has 55 weekly downloads and 50 GitHub stars vs. Start using react-stepzilla in your project by Describe the bug I'm using Formik and Yup for handling form and validation. Cristhiangrojas. ; Add a name attritbute to each input element corresponding to initialValues key names. Start using react-stepzilla in your project by Formik is 100% compatible with React Native and React Native Web. com/newbreedofgeek/react-stepzilla Jan 28, 2022 · Building forms with React involves setting up state as the container for user data and props as the means to control how state is updated using user input. js we always create reusable components so keep the code clean and easy to test. Formik takes care of the repetitive and annoying stuff—keeping track of values/errors/visited fields, orchestrating validation, Jun 27, 2021 · Step 1: Welcome to the official React StepZilla Example Source, Installation Instructions and Docs can be found here: https://github. innerRef?: (el: React. to use this Dec 1, 2024 · Formik is a popular open-source library for building and managing forms in React applications. Jul 10, 2021 · Editor’s Note: This article was updated in July 2021 to reflect current technical statistic comparisons of both React Hook Form and Formik. The world's leading companies use Formik to build forms and surveys in React and React Native. Start using react-stepzilla-cobbleweb in Using StepZilla, I'm not able to jump on other stepI'm not using any browser session, here I'm using redux store. values[name] to value My team about to start a feature that needs a multi-step form in a modal. Issue was with the dockerfile and docker-compose file. js import React, { Component } from Create a new StepZilla option called "callValidatedOnBack", default this to false; in StepZilla source, check where isValidated is called - I will have a check to only call this on "next" - if the user has set callValidatedOnBack to A react multi-step, wizard component for managing data collection via forms and sub components. In React, developers frequently rely on powerful stepzilla injects an utility method called jumpToStep as a prop into all your react step components; this utility methods lets you jump between steps from inside your react component e. Non-linear steppers allow the user to enter a multi-step flow at any point. 2. v7. Other versions available: React: React Hook Form Angular: Angular 14, 10 Next. Start using react-stepzilla in your project by I am using formik in my react application. js 10 This tutorial shows how to Comparing trends for react-form-stepper 2. This page shows all of React Stepzilla's functionality. Featured. After a lot of research, I could deploy this react app. December 16, 2016 Others, React. Dec 17, 2023 · Here I will explain how to create your React app with TypeScript so you can use Google Maps and add markers. values[name]} for initial value. . is a multi-step, wizard component for sequential data collection. Jun 26, 2023 · In this article, I’m going to show you how to create a comprehensive form solution for your React web application. props. 0. You can control the values of more than one input field by adding a name attribute to each element. Redux. On the other hand, with @romanlex fix, isValidated is firing, the problem react stepzilla \n. 8. Without Influences. Just for anyone wondering what's the solution via React hooks : Formik 2. The problem is that , I've implemented my own buttons in each component with type="submit" and each component A react multi-step, wizard component for managing data collection via forms and sub components. x, as explained in this answer // import this in the related component import { useFormikContext } A react multi-step, wizard component for managing data collection via forms and sub components. However, to save you Mar 19, 2021 · Injecting Formik Import useFormik hook and add initialValues property with each input name. stepzilla injects an utility method called jumpToStep as a prop into all your react step components; this utility methods lets you jump between steps from inside your react component e. Start using react-stepzilla in your project by By staying within the core React framework and away from magic, Formik makes debugging, testing, and reasoning about your forms a breeze. 0, last published: a year ago. Copy. In this example, a register panel is simulated using Formik. For validation i'm making A react multi-step, wizard component for managing data collection via forms and sub components. onChange-> handleChange, onBlur-> handleBlur, and so on. We have used React-Stepzilla in the past and I didn't strongly dislike it, but we haven't re-assessed in a while either. To access the fields A react multi-step, wizard component for managing data collection via forms and sub components. In React. Mar 13, 2025 · Reducing boilerplate. There are 2 ways to render things with <Formik /> <Formik component> <Formik children> <Formik render> Dec 28, 2023 · Formik And Yup Introduction. 13. When you call either of these methods, Formik will execute the following A react multi-step, wizard component for managing data collection via forms and sub components. This was exactly what I needed, because React Hooks. You switched accounts I need to view the user entered input data for the user before saving them to db. Related Resources. Other versions available: React: React Hook Form Angular: Angular 14, 11, 10 Next. fdymxlflyqlfjyznnqofbigbacqxkssbpyqvzoqvdkiqizbraudnkpajqlypcdwcnplwkzplfeixslmvb